I've been searching fed rolls of cents for many years. Expect one Wheat cent per every six rolls. That's how you judge how your fed rolls are running. From my humble experience, anyway...

That's pretty much in line with what I've been seeing. Your results seem a tad high, but not really out of line - especially for just one data point. I average 6 wheats per box, 2 foreign, and around $3.63 in copper per box. I don't keep track of 2009s or 2010s though.

Quote:
I give up, what's a box? A certain number of rolls?


A box of cents is $25 dollars worth of cents. 50 rolls in one convenient box. You can ask for one next time your at the bank and they'll know what you want.
